body,ul,p,a,h1,h2{font-family: Arial, Helvetica, sans-serif; font-size:12px; text-decoration:none;}
body {padding:0px 0px 0px 0px; margin: 0px 0px 0px 0px; background-image:url(images/main_bg.gif); background-repeat:repeat-y;}
h1 {margin-top:170px; padding-left:30px; font-size: 20px; font-weight: bold; color:#ffffff;  }
h2 {margin-left:10px; font-size: 15px; color: #A5BCA7;}
a {text-decoration: none; color:#666666; font-weight:normal;}
a:hover{color: #333333;}
ul{ list-style-image: url(images/li.gif);}
li{margin-top:5px;}
#area1{
background-image:url(images/area1.gif);
background-repeat:no-repeat; background-position:top left; 
width:700px; overflow:hidden; 
background-color: #A5BCA7;
position:absolute; 
top:0px; 
left:150px;
padding:0px 10px 0px 10px;
border-right:5px solid #CCCCCC;
height:220px;
z-index:1;}
#area1 a {color:#ffffff; padding: 1px 2px 1px 2px; 
border-color:#FFFFFF;
width:85px;
border-style:solid;
border-width: 0px 1px 1px 0px;
float:right;
margin:140px 0px 0px 10px;}
#area1 a:hover {border-color: #CCCCCC; color:#A5BCA7; background-color:#FFFFFF;}
#navigation {position:absolute; top:160px;  left:17px; z-index:0;}
#navigation a {display:block; width:120px;  background-color:#FFFFFF;
border-color: #A5BCA7;
border-style:solid;
padding:1px 2px 1px 2px;
border-width:1px 0px 0px 0px;

font-size:12px; color: #333333;  borderpadding:2px 2px 2px 2px;}
#navigation a:hover {color:#FFFFFF; background-color:#A5BCA7;}

.paragraph {width:94%; margin-left:14px;
padding:5px 5px 5px 5px;
border-color:  #DEDEDE;  
border-style:solid;
border-width: 1px;
background-color:#FFFFFF;
 }
 #mitarbeiter {float:left; 
 font-size:10px;
 margin:8px 8px 8px 8px; 
 background-color:#FFFFFF; 
 width:275px; 
 border:1px solid #DEDEDE;}
#mitarbeiter h1 {
font-size:12px; 
color:#A5BCA7; 
font-weight:bold; 
padding:0px 0px 0px 0px;
margin:2px 2px 0px 4px;
}
#mitarbeiter h2 { 
font-size:10px; 
margin:0px 2px 2px 4px; 
padding:0px;
font-weight:bold;}
#mitarbeiter a,p {
padding:2px 2px 2px 4px; 

font-size:10px; 
color:#666666;}



#iii {
z-index:2;
background-image:url(images/area2.gif); background-repeat:no-repeat; background-position:top left; width:600px; overflow:hidden; background-color:#DDE6DE; position:absolute; 
background-color:#F8F8F8; 
width:720px; 
overflow:hidden; 
position:absolute; 
padding:20px 0px 40px 0px;
border-right:5px solid #CCCCCC;
top:220px; 
left:150px;}
#iii p {margin-left:14px; margin-right:14px;}
#katbox {
padding:5px 5px 5px 5px;
height:100px; width:250px;
float:left; 
margin: 17px 0px 0px 17px;
border-color:  #DEDEDE;  
border-style:solid;
border-width: 1px;
background-color:#FFFFFF;}
#katbox a {font-weight:normal; display:block; width:110px; height:30px; padding:0px 0px 0px 0px; background-color:#FFFFFF; margin:0px 0px 0px 0px; }
#katbox h1{font-size:14px;  font-weight:bold; margin:0px 0px 5px 0px; color: #A5BCA7; padding:0px 0px 0px 0px;}
#katbox p{ width:124px; font-size:12px; margin:0px 0px 0px 0px; padding:0px 0px 0px 0px; display:block; float:left;}
.logo{margin:45px 0px 0px 20px;}